Shepherding the Next Generation is a nationwide, non-profit organization of evangelical Christian leaders committed to the development of strong and healthy families, with the focus on families in need.
Our commitment to shepherding the next generation arises out of the clear teaching of Scripture. Both the Old and New Testaments speak to the importance of family as the place where values and skills for life are taught and nurtured (e.g., Dt. 6:4-9; Ps. 78:5-8; Eph 6:4; 2 Tim. 1:5). However, some parents have a more difficult experience in child rearing than others, often lacking the knowledge, resources, or support of a spouse to raise their children towards lives of health, opportunity and values. It is our responsibility as followers of Christ to help all parents with support that will allow them to build strong families and communities.
We call on our local, state, and federal policymakers to embrace the following four-part research-based plan to strengthen American families. We need increased support to help ensure that the next generation develops the values and skills they will need to become responsible adults and good neighbors.
